Question
How many $\mathrm{mEq}$ of potassium chloride are represented in a $10-\mathrm{mL}$ dose of $20 \%(w / v)$ potassium chloride syrup?
Step 1
Since the syrup is 20% (w/v) potassium chloride, this means there are 20 grams of potassium chloride in 100 mL of syrup. Therefore, the concentration of the syrup is 20 g / 100 mL = 0.2 g/mL. Show more…
